Fishers, Indiana – It was the first time in the 2015-16 Tennis Season that the two high schools from Fishers, Indiana, Hamilton Southeastern and Fishers, met to fight for the annual Mudsock Award. Before the matches began, the two teams and coaches went through lengthly introductions.

In First Singles, Fishers’ Jon Hornett beat beat the Royals’ Alec Gretercord in two sets 7-5 and 6-4.
